What companies run services between Düsseldorf Hbf, Germany and Pempelfort, Germany?

Rheinbahn AG operates a subway from Düsseldorf Hbf to D-ERGO-Platz/Klever Str. U every 15 minutes. Tickets cost €2–3 and the journey takes 6 min. DVG also services this route hourly. Alternatively, Rheinbahn AG operates a bus from Düsseldorf Hbf to D-Münsterstraße/Feuerwache every 15 minutes. Tickets cost €3 and the journey takes 10 min.
